Summary

Winthrop Charter School in Riverview, FL, is a large, high-performing public charter school serving 1,827 students from Kindergarten through 8th grade, and it stands out as an academic powerhouse in the Hillsborough district.

Winthrop consistently earns a 4-star rating from SchoolDigger, placing it in the top 20% of all elementary schools in Florida, and its academic performance dramatically outpaces nearby schools. For example, Winthrop averages 78% proficiency in English Language Arts and 72% in Math, while the average of 10 nearby schools is just 50% and 51%, respectively. In advanced subjects, Winthrop achieves near-perfect scores, with 100% proficiency in Geometry and Biology and 93% in Civics. The closest competitor, Creekside Charter Academy, scores 92%, 96%, and 76% in those same subjects, while other schools often don't offer these courses or score far lower. Winthrop also has a significantly lower chronic absenteeism rate (18.9%) compared to the average of nearby schools (37.4%), and it achieves these results while spending the least per student ($8,245) among all comparison schools, highlighting exceptional efficiency.

One interesting finding is a persistent dip in 8th-grade Math scores, which is likely because the most advanced students take the Algebra 1 exam (where Winthrop scores 86%), leaving a smaller cohort for the standard test. Overall, Winthrop's success is especially noteworthy given that one-third of its students qualify for free or reduced lunch, a higher rate than some lower-performing neighbors like Creekside (18.6%). This demonstrates that the school adds significant educational value, proving that high achievement is possible regardless of demographics. For parents in Riverview, Winthrop represents a clear top-tier choice in a landscape where most traditional public schools rank in the bottom 25-40% of the state.

What people are saying
by a parent
Thursday, November 14, 2019

Open Quote Our three children (2nd, 5th, 8th) are in their third year at Winthrop Charter School. As a 15 year active duty military family, we have a wide breadth of experience when it comes to quality of education (5 states, 12 schools). It is without hesitation that we can call Winthrop Charter the best of all. Principal Johnson sets the standard of excellence that all administrators and educators follow. Everyone is personable and strives to go above the standard to ensure all children reach their educational goals. Information flow and responsiveness to/from the school is outstanding. We are honored to be part of the Winthrop Family. Close Quote

Frequently Asked Questions about Winthrop Charter School

Winthrop Charter School ranks 453rd of 2240 Florida elementary schools. SchoolDigger rates this school 4 stars out of 5.

In the 2024-25 school year, 1,827 students attended Winthrop Charter School.

Students at Winthrop Charter School are 37% Hispanic, 25% White, 22% African American, 8% Two or more races, 8% Asian.
